AAF:- Falcons Lost To Cemeroon


Super Falcons of Nigeria will now have to battle for the bronze medal at the All Africa Games women’s football event after they lost 2-1 to the Indomitable Lionesses of Cameroon in the semi-final on Tuesday.

Nigeria will now face Côte d'Ivoire in a rematch for the bronze medal.

The Cameroonians scored two goals within three minutes to put Falcons on the back foot.

Theresa Abena scored the opener in the 10th minute, before Madeleine Ngo Mani doubled their lead in the 12th minute.

FK Minsk defender Onome Ebi scored Falcons consolation goal three minutes into the second half.
